Trump claims that no deal is possible without Iran’s “unconditional surrender”

Donald Trump states that there will be no agreement with Iran unless it accepts unconditional surrender, with a promise of economic revival to follow.

Donald Trump, the President of the United States, has stated that there will be no agreement with Iran unless the nation agrees to what he termed as “unconditional surrender.”

Trump announced this in a post on his verified account on X (formerly Twitter), detailing his administration’s stance in light of rising tensions between Iran and its Western opponents.

“There will be no deal with Iran except for UNCONDITIONAL SURRENDER!” Trump stated.

The U.S. president stated that following a surrender and the selection of a “great and acceptable” leadership in Iran, the United States and its allies would assist in rebuilding the nation’s economy.

“Following that, and the choice of an exceptional and suitable leader(s), we, along with many of our remarkable and courageous allies and partners, will dedicate ourselves to restoring Iran from the edge of ruin, transforming it into an economically larger, better, and stronger nation than ever before,” Trump stated.

Trump stated that Iran could still achieve a prosperous future if it changes its current path.

“Iran is destined for a promising future.” ‘RESTORE IRAN TO ITS FORMER GLORY!’ “I appreciate your attention to this matter!” he wrote.

The statement indicates a firm position from Washington regarding Tehran, implying that the US administration is not inclined to engage in negotiations unless Iran first agrees to significant political and strategic alterations.
